Tow Truck
Photos
202 Pearl St
New York, NY 10038
Tow Truck is a reliable towing company located in the heart of New York, NY. Known for its prompt and professional service, Tow Truck is available 24/7 to assist with vehicle breakdowns, accidents, and roadside emergencies. With a fleet of well-equipped tow trucks and a team of experienced operators, they ensure quick response times and safe vehicle handling to get you back on the road as soon as possible.
Generated from this place's information
Also at this address
See a problem?

